Chapter 02 : NVIDIA Graphics-to-SDI
Recommended Operating Practices
This section provides some basic operating practices to follow in order to obtain the best
SDI performance for your application.
Initial On-Air Broadcast
When starting a live broadcast of SDI video, follow the sequence below to ensure proper
allocation of system resources and to prevent visual disturbances in the on air broadcast.
1 Set up the SDI format settings and start the SDI output
2 Start the application to be broadcast
3 Verify the video quality
4 Close the Graphics to SDI control panel
5 Go on air
To avoid visual disturbances while broadcasting live, DO NOT
Start or stop the graphics or video application
Turn on or off the SDI output
Make changes to the SDI signal format
Changing Applications
To avoid visual disturbances while switching applications, observe the following
sequence:
1 Stop the live broadcast (go off air)
2 Stop the application
3 Start the new application
4 Verify video quality
5 Resume the live broadcast

Nvidia Quadro K4000 Specifications

General IconGeneral
CUDA Cores768
GPU Memory3 GB GDDR5
Memory Interface192-bit
Memory Bandwidth134 GB/s
Maximum Power Consumption80 W
Form FactorSingle-slot
Display Connectors2x DisplayPort, 1x DVI
